Activities and attractions in and around Sunnyslope
Do you want to discover attractions to see while you're in the area? Venture out of your vacation home and check out everything that makes Sunnyslope a fun spot to vacation. These are some of the major attractions to see, all within 30 miles (48.2 km) of the city center:
- Mission Ridge Ski Area (13.6 mi / 22 km)
- Leavenworth Reindeer Farm (17.2 mi / 27.8 km)
- Leavenworth Ski Hill (18.3 mi / 29.4 km)
- Chateau Faire Le Pont Winery (0.7 mi / 1.1 km)
- Highlander Golf Course (7.7 mi / 12.4 km)
- Badger Mountain Snow Ski Resort (13.6 mi / 21.9 km)
Exploring the natural landscape of Sunnyslope
Whether you're an outdoor enthusiast or just want to take in the scenery, Sunnyslope is a great place to spend some time outside. Here are a few of the area's noteworthy natural features, all within 30 miles (48.2 km) of the city center:
- Ohme Gardens (0.6 mi / 1 km)
- Wenatchee Confluence State Park (1.2 mi / 1.9 km)
- Walla Walla Point Park (2.1 mi / 3.4 km)
- Riverfront Park (2.8 mi / 4.6 km)
- Lincoln Rock State Park (5.1 mi / 8.3 km)
- Lake Entiat (10.3 mi / 16.6 km)
Transportation to and around Sunnyslope
The nearest airport is in Wenatchee, WA (EAT-Pangborn Memorial), located 7.6 mi (12.2 km) from the city center.
